## Auth for GridSmith

GridSmith is our crossword generator service — you feed it a word list and a grid size, it hands back a filled puzzle plus clues. Nothing fancy on auth: every request to the internal Lexbarn endpoint needs a key in the header, same as our other tools. Rate limits are generous, so don't sweat retries. For local review builds, use the key below.

app token of tagug-hahaf = kto2_9v

Meeting notes — Flagline rollout framework sync. We agreed that all new flags in Flagline must declare an expiry date and a kill-switch path before the Nimberly staging gate will pass. Partial rollouts stay capped at 10% until the canary dashboard shows two clean hours. If a flag misbehaves overnight, disable it via the admin console rather than editing config directly. Escalations for Flagline go to the owner named below.

approver of tawip-bagap = Holdor Silath

Ticket: Telemetry payload compression for the Larkfeed agent. Proposal: switch from raw JSON to zstd-framed batches, cutting uplink size roughly 70%. Affects all Orvane Systems field units on firmware 4.x. Support impact: older log viewers can't open compressed bundles; use the Larkfeed CLI to inflate before inspection. Rollout is blocked pending sign-off. Approval must come from the engineer named directly below.

approver of hahaf-hahaf = Druion Druius Kasax Eliox